Having left Whistler behind, we’ve travelled nearly 500km north-east to Wells Gray Provincial Park, just a few kilometres shy from the tiny (and very new) town of Clearwater. It’s been a relatively relaxed few days, and despite being the mosquito entrée du-jour, we’ve managed to see quite a bit during our relatively short stay. The great thing about night tours is the sheer amount of focus you get on small creatures just by shining a flashlight on them; it can be a little difficult to see things under your nose in the jungle by daylight, but in the darkness all you see is what’s under your torch.and there’s always the added excitement that you may come a cropper by something venomous lurking out there in the black". Bullet trains have a top speed of around 300km/h, which is not what I’m used to travelling by rail, and you certainly can’t complain about the level of politeness here - every time a guard leaves a train carriage, he turns to the passengers and bows politely.". Tuesday, October 26, 2010. Down for the count. Haven't heard from me for a while? There's a good reason. That sore hip - well, it went from bad to worse. It finally drove me to the orthopedist, who diagnosed me with bursitis. She offered several treatment options, including injections, pain meds, and physical therapy.
